About agriculture in Loharu
Loharu is situated in the Bhiwani district of Haryana, near the border with Rajasthan. The surrounding rural landscape is characterized by semi-arid plains and sandy terrain typical of the Bagar region, featuring a mix of flat farmlands and undulating sand dunes. The geography dictates a reliance on both monsoon rainfall and groundwater for cultivation.
Agriculture in the area is dominated by the cultivation of pearl millet (bajra) and pulses during the monsoon season, while mustard and wheat are the primary winter crops. Livestock farming is equally significant, with a strong focus on dairy production involving buffaloes and cattle, alongside goat rearing in the drier parts of the district. The farms are often integrated units that combine crop production with animal husbandry.
Agronomists and farm workers visiting Loharu should expect a climate-dependent labor market with peak demand during the mustard and wheat harvest seasons. Job opportunities often involve irrigation management, crop protection, and dairy farm operations. Workers should be prepared for the region's hot summers and dry conditions, which require specialized knowledge in arid-land farming techniques.
